denimblue's former flagship device, the LG G2, is the first Android smartphone to come with DT2W.
No wonder he will miss it. This is an extract from an article I read..... "The LG G2, the company 2013 flagship, was the first Android device to get the double tap to wake/sleep feature as default. Since then, most of the LG devices, whether entry-level or top-end, come with the novel feature. The OnePlus One and Asus's ZenFone 2 smartphones also support double tap to wake/sleep feature straight out of the box. Many apps are also available on Google Play Store that allows the feature on Android devices; however, these apps require root access. The feature is very handy but it is not native to Android operating systems until Android 6.0 Marshmallow. It will be handy for Android if Google brings the double tap to wake/sleep feature to its upcoming software updates." |
